With an approximated 23. 9 American people over the age of 11 confessing to past-month substance abuse in 2012, per the National Institute on Drug Abuse, drug abuse is a significant problem in the United States. In fact, that figure is quite bigger than the 21. 8 million reported to be past-month drug abusers in 2009.

The normal drug rehab facility uses a lot of the following staples of care: Intensive private therapyGroup therapyExercise and nutrition educationMedicated detoxFamily therapySupport groups and aftercareThe most common kind of drug treatment is outpatient care, per the Substance Abuse and Mental Health Services Administration. While outpatient rehabilitation can be reliable for those with short-term or less extreme dependencies, many individuals need the extensive treatment method that comes along with inpatient care.

Inpatient care involves a safe and domestic care model that permits for the rehabilitation of substance abuse and dependency without the outdoors impact of triggers that have actually held the addict captive prior to treatment. In 2012, 17 percent of admissions to treatment facilities across the country were for substance abuse rehab on an inpatient basis, according to SAMHSA.

While numerous programs vary from 28 to 90 days, there isn't a set treatment period that works for everyone. Some people might progress quickly in treatment, while others may need more long-lasting inpatient rehabilitation. It is essential that the individual's progress is evaluated throughout treatment, guaranteeing that the patient does not "graduate" from the program too early.

Following inpatient care, numerous will continue with outpatient care as a way of seguing back into their lives and society. Involvement in support groups, such as the 12-step design provided by Twelve step programs (AA) and Narcotics Anonymous (NA), can benefit the recuperating addict as they transition back into society. The length of remain in an inpatient drug treatment program varies greatly depending upon the person. There are both short and long term facilities, with each supplying different levels of service. A brief term stay might just be 5 to 7 days of detox and physical stabilization. Long term inpatient treatment translates to anywhere from 60 to 90 days or longer.

This is about the time it requires to break a practice, get the appropriate treatment and return to an efficient life. In basic, the more severe the dependency the longer the stay. Generally, inpatient alcohol rehabilitation is advised for individuals who have actually attempted to stop consuming on their own however have failedor those whose house environment makes it really tough to give up.

Furthermore, an extreme inpatient alcohol rehabilitation program helps recuperating alcoholics concentrate on the problems which underlie dependency without temptation or diversion. Lastly, an inpatient rehabilitation provides a really structured environment, vital to re-establishing health life routines. However the length of time does rehab normally last for a typical stay? And what can you expect? There are a couple of main types of inpatient alcohol rehabilitation.

So for how long inpatient alcohol rehabilitation lasts depends upon specific diagnosis and circumstance. A conventional alcohol rehabilitation program requires at least a 28-30 day stay in an alcohol rehabilitation center. This type of treatment is typically suggested for individuals with moderate drinking issues. Treatment https://what-is-c-ptsd.mental-health-hub.com/ typically includes individual counseling and group therapy, and in some cases household counseling.

Three (3) months has to do with the maximum quantity of time for this conventional model of alcoholism treatment. Individuals with extreme drinking issues may be much better matched to long-lasting inpatient alcohol rehab programs. These programs can last anywhere from three months to a year, and typically include individual and household therapy in addition to group therapy.

Intensity of treatment modifications in time with this model. The most intensive treatments usually happen in the first three (3) and taper down in the weeks and months that pass.
